2. Make — best for visual workflow complexity

⭐ 9.8/10 Most customizable platform 3,000+ integrations

Make (formerly Integromat) offers visual automation that surpasses Zapier's linear approach, with advanced logic and operation-based pricing that scales more efficiently.

Why advanced users choose Make over Zapier

Make (formerly Integromat) has established itself as the visual automation powerhouse for teams building sophisticated multi-step workflows that Zapier's linear interface struggles to handle. With 3,000+ app integrations, advanced conditional logic, and operation-based pricing that scales more efficiently than Zapier's task-based model, Make delivers unmatched flexibility for complex automation scenarios.

Key advantage over Zapier: Make's visual canvas provides unprecedented visibility into workflow logic, data flow, and execution paths. Unlike Zapier's linear step-by-step interface, Make's visual approach makes debugging, understanding, and modifying complex scenarios intuitive—especially crucial for automations with 10+ steps and multiple conditional branches.

Make pricing (2026)

Free plan with 1,000 operations monthly for unlimited scenarios; Core at $9/month annually ($10.59 monthly) with 10,000 operations and 1-minute intervals; Pro at $16/month annually ($18.82 monthly) with premium apps and advanced features; Teams at $29/month annually with collaborative tools; Enterprise with custom pricing and dedicated support.

Zapier comparison: Make's Core plan ($9/month annually) offers 10,000 operations versus Zapier's Starter ($19.99/month) with 750 tasks. For complex workflows, Make's operation-based pricing delivers 5-10x better value.

Best for: Agencies building client automations, operations teams managing complex workflows, technical marketers orchestrating sophisticated campaigns, and businesses requiring advanced logic and error handling that Zapier's linear interface can't easily accommodate.


3. n8n — best open-source Zapier alternative

⭐ 9.7/10 Best for developers Open-source control

n8n offers developers and technical teams unprecedented control through open-source self-hosting, eliminating recurring automation costs entirely while maintaining complete data sovereignty.

Why technical teams choose n8n over Zapier

n8n represents the technical sophistication tier of automation that Zapier's closed-source model can't match. By offering developers and technical teams unprecedented control through open-source self-hosting alongside managed cloud options, n8n appeals to teams prioritizing data sovereignty and customization depth. With 400+ native integrations, unlimited custom code capabilities, and execution-based pricing dramatically cheaper than both Zapier and Make at scale, n8n delivers unmatched value for technical organizations.

Why choose n8n over Zapier: The Community Edition provides full workflow functionality, unlimited executions, and access to all integrations completely free forever when self-hosted—constrained only by your hosting capacity. This eliminates Zapier's recurring software costs entirely for teams with DevOps resources, potentially saving $1,200-6,000+ annually compared to Zapier's paid plans.

n8n pricing (2026)

Community Edition free forever with unlimited self-hosted workflows; Cloud Starter at $20/month annually with 2,500 executions, unlimited users, and 50 AI Builder credits; Pro at $50/month with 10,000 executions and advanced features; Business at $800/month with 40,000 executions, SSO, and version control; Enterprise with custom pricing.

Self-hosting economics: Cloud hosting costs $5-20/month on platforms like DigitalOcean or AWS, making total cost $5-20/month for unlimited automation versus Zapier's $100-500/month for equivalent usage—delivering 80-95% cost savings at scale.

Zapier comparison: For high-volume automation (50,000+ monthly tasks), Zapier costs $399-799/month versus n8n self-hosted at $10-20/month in hosting costs—representing 95%+ savings.

Best for: Technical founders, development agencies, DevOps teams, enterprises requiring data sovereignty, and organizations with automation as core competency willing to invest technical resources for long-term cost efficiency and complete control.

Common questions about Zapier alternatives

Will I lose functionality by switching from Zapier?

Not necessarily. While Zapier has more total integrations (7,000+), alternatives like Albato (1,000+) and Make (3,000+) cover all major business apps. For most businesses, the question isn't whether an integration exists but whether it's deep enough—where Make often excels with more granular actions. Features like visual workflow building (Make), AI capabilities (Albato, Make, n8n), and self-hosting (n8n) actually represent functionality gains over Zapier.

How difficult is migration from Zapier?

Migration difficulty depends on complexity. Simple workflows (3-5 steps, basic triggers/actions) typically migrate in minutes using platforms like Albato. Complex workflows with conditional logic, multi-step branches, and advanced filters require more effort but benefit from Make's superior visual tools or n8n's code capabilities. Most businesses complete full migration within 2-4 weeks.

Are cheaper alternatives reliable enough for business-critical automation?

Yes. Platforms like Albato, Make, and n8n power millions of business workflows with enterprise-grade uptime (99.9%+). Lower pricing reflects different business models (newer platforms, open-source foundations) rather than inferior reliability. Make is owned by Celonis (valued at $13B+), n8n raised $12M in Series A funding, and all platforms provide SOC 2 compliance and enterprise SLAs on appropriate tiers.

Can I use multiple automation platforms together?

Absolutely. Many businesses use multiple platforms strategically: Albato for simple, high-volume workflows (cost efficiency), Make for complex visual logic (advanced scenarios), n8n for custom integrations requiring code (technical control), and CustomGPT for AI support (specialized use case). This multi-platform approach often costs less than Zapier alone while providing superior capabilities.

What happens to my data when switching platforms?

Automation platforms generally don't store your business data—they facilitate data transfer between your apps. When migrating, you'll rebuild workflow logic but your data remains in source systems (CRM, email, databases). Self-hosted n8n provides maximum data control by keeping all workflow execution within your infrastructure.

How do I know which alternative saves the most money?

Calculate based on your monthly task volume and complexity: For high task volume with simple workflows, Albato delivers maximum savings (85%+ vs Zapier). For complex multi-step workflows, Make's operation-based pricing and n8n's execution-based pricing scale more economically than Zapier's task-based model. For extreme volume (100,000+ tasks/month), n8n self-hosted eliminates recurring costs entirely, delivering 95-99% savings.
